3. Projecting an Image (Basic Operation)
Optimizing RGB Picture Automatically
Adjusting the Image Using Auto Adjust
Optimizing an RGB image automatically.
Press the Auto Adjust button to optimize an RGB image automatically.

Press the Auto Adjust button to fine-tune the computer image or to remove any vertical band-
ing that might appear and to reduce video noise, dot interference or cross talk (this is evident
when part of your image appears to be shimmering). This function adjusts the clock frequen-
cies that eliminate the horizontal banding in the image. This function also adjusts the clock
phase to reduce video noise, dot interference or cross talk. (This is evident when part of your
image appears to be shimmering.)
This adjustment may be necessary when you connect your computer for the first time.
NOTE:
Some signals may not be displayed correctly or take time.
The Auto Adjust function does not work for component or video signals.
If the Auto Adjust operation cannot optimize the RGB signal, try to adjust Clock and Phase manually.
See page 84.
